Bring heritage and heat to your garden with the iconic Fish Pepper plant. These 2-foot-tall Capsicum annuum varieties feature striking variegated foliage and color-shifting pods. With medium heat (5,000–30,000 SHU) and heritage roots tied to African‑American culinary traditions. The fish pepper, believed to have arrived in the mid-Atlantic region from the Caribbean in the late 19th century (1870s), quickly became a staple in the Chesapeake Bay area. African-American communities in cities like Baltimore and Philadelphia embraced this chili, making it a key ingredient in local oyster and crab houses, which is how it got its name.
